“十四五”我国地理信息工作取得重要成果
Core Insights - The "14th Five-Year Plan" has significantly advanced China's surveying and mapping geographic information sector, enhancing support for natural resource management and ecological civilization construction [1] Group 1: National Infrastructure Development - The establishment of a nationwide satellite navigation positioning reference station network has been completed, integrating data from 7,000 stations to provide high-precision positioning services [2] - The "Three-Dimensional Real Scene China" initiative has been launched, creating a comprehensive technical system for data integration and application, covering 70% of the land area with 1:10,000 data [3] Group 2: Data Sharing and Public Services - The "Sky Map" has been revamped to integrate 24 types of natural resource information, achieving over 148 million registered users and 10 billion daily service interface accesses [4] - Standard maps have been produced in a three-tier service structure, with a total of 13,000 maps published during the "14th Five-Year Plan" period [4] Group 3: Emergency Response and International Cooperation - An emergency mapping organization has been established, capable of providing high-resolution remote sensing images within 6 hours of a disaster event [5] - The department has shared resources internationally, supporting satellite remote sensing cooperation with developing countries and donating global land cover products to the United Nations [5] Group 4: Technological Innovation and New Business Models - The integration of geographic information with emerging sectors like autonomous driving and low-altitude economy has led to the development of new services and business models [7] - The department has initiated pilot projects in six cities to develop high-precision maps for intelligent connected vehicles, enhancing the standardization of autonomous driving maps [7] Group 5: Administrative Reforms and Service Efficiency - The department has streamlined surveying qualifications, reducing the number of categories from 138 to 20, resulting in an 85.5% reduction [10] - Efforts to enhance online services have led to the processing of nearly 100,000 map review applications, improving public access to geographic information [10] Group 6: Future Outlook - The geographic information industry is projected to exceed 900 billion yuan by the end of the "14th Five-Year Plan," reflecting a growth of over 30% compared to the previous five-year period [9]
四维图新调整募投项目布局,两项目延期并优化芯片研发子项目
Ju Chao Zi Xun· 2025-12-25 03:25
Core Viewpoint - The company announced adjustments to its fundraising projects, including delays and changes in the layout of sub-projects under the "Intelligent Connected Vehicle Chip R&D Project" [2][3] Fundraising Project Adjustments - The company is postponing the expected usability dates for the "Intelligent Connected Vehicle Chip R&D Project" and the "Autonomous Driving Dedicated Cloud Platform Project" to December 2028 and December 2026, respectively [2][3] - The total amount of funds raised in 2020 was approximately 4 billion yuan, with a net amount of about 3.975 billion yuan after deducting issuance costs [2] Reasons for Delays - The delay in the "Intelligent Connected Vehicle Chip R&D Project" is attributed to a conservative chip procurement approach by automakers amid a plateau in the global electric vehicle market, along with increased design complexity due to the need for multi-functional integration [3] - The postponement of the "Autonomous Driving Dedicated Cloud Platform Project" is due to structural changes in the industry ecosystem, with a reduced urgency for independent cloud platforms as general AI platforms become mainstream [3] Terminated and New Sub-Projects - Two sub-projects, the Low-cost DA Chip AC8005 and the Visual Processing Chip AC6815, have been terminated due to market conditions and lack of competitive advantage [4] - Two new sub-projects have been added: the high-cost performance connected instrument SoC AC8117 and the high-performance 5G vehicle networking IVI SoC AC8277, which align with market trends and regulatory requirements [4] Fund Utilization - As of November 30, 2025, the company has invested 689 million yuan in the "Intelligent Connected Vehicle Chip R&D Project," accounting for 55.55% of the planned total, with approximately 669 million yuan remaining for ongoing and new projects [4]
